Key Responsibilities:
  • Service and maintain injection mould tooling to ensure smooth production
  • Repair tooling following breakdowns
  • Modify existing tooling as required
  • Test machinery to ensure repairs and modifications are correctly completed
  • Collaborate with the manufacturing department to optimise tool performance

Knowledge/Expertise:
  • Experienced in the repair and servicing of plastic injection moulding tools up to 10T
  • Proficient in bench hand skills, milling, turning, and grinding
  • Able to read and interpret engineering drawings
